HMS Thrasher (1895)

HMS "Thrasher" was a B-class torpedo boat destroyer of the British Royal Navy. She was completed by Laird, Son & Company, Birkenhead, in 1895. One of four Quail class destroyers, she served in the Great War and was sold off after hostilities ended. The ship experienced 1 war, and 1 civil war before being sold to neighbouring France.
